After seven years with ALS, Chuck chose to stop eating and drinking to end his life because DWD wasn’t available in Massachusetts, and he was too ill to travel. His wife, Terry, shares his story with the Cape Cod Times in an op-ed and explains why this fight matters. https://tinyurl.com/4uxrwpnr

Mid-session update: New Jersey’s S710, an amendment to their DWD law, remains in committee. It would waive the 15-day waiting period for patients not expected to survive the 15 days. Urge legislators to hold a hearing—share and take action: https://tinyurl.com/23dk385d #deathwithdignity
